Winona Fighter Just Dropped New Single “Attention”

Winona Fighter, a rising punk band from Nashville, has confirmed their debut album, “My Apologies To The Chef“, will drop on February 14, 2025. This 14-track album, released under Rise Records, promises to deliver raw emotion and satirical edge, according to lead vocalist Coco Kinnon. The band, comprising Kinnon, guitarist Dan Fuson, and bassist Austin Luther, took a DIY approach, recording the entire album in their home studio​.

The band has built a reputation with their high-energy performances and emotionally charged singles, such as “Attention“, which they recently released to accompany the album announcement. Kinnon has described the album as a perfect introduction to their unapologetically punk sound​.

In addition to the album, Winona Fighter is hitting the road in 2025 with a full U.S. tour, supporting Bayside, Finch, and Armor for Sleep. They will also perform at major festivals like Shaky Knees and Aftershock, making stops in cities like New York, Boston, Nashville, and Los Angeles.
